Systems Software Developers Salary in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ania

The annual salary statistics of systems software developers in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ania is shown in Table 1. The wage data of systems software developers in Philadelphia is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of Systems Software Developers in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$65,300
25th Percentile Wage
$82,480
50th Percentile Wage
$98,270
75th Percentile Wage
$124,000
90th Percentile Wage
$150,860

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for systems software developers in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$150,860.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$98,270.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$65,300.
